    Hello,
    after the last update (5.0.2) i can’t access my backend, i had to rollback to previous version.
    It throws a critical error if i try to login

    [06-Feb-2024 07:58:21 UTC] PHP Fatal error: Uncaught Error: Call to undefined function DI\autowire() in /wp-content/plugins/MarketingCampaignsReporting/config/config.php:8
    Stack trace: 0 /wp-content/plugins/matomo/app/vendor/prefixed/php-di/php-di/src/Definition/Source/DefinitionFile.php(49): require() 1 /wp-content/plugins/matomo/app/vendor/prefixed/php-di/php-di/src/Definition/Source/DefinitionFile.php(33): Matomo\Dependencies\DI\Definition\Source\DefinitionFile->initialize() 2 /wp-content/plugins/matomo/app/vendor/prefixed/php-di/php-di/src/Definition/Source/SourceChain.php(47): Matomo\Dependencies\DI\Definition\Source\DefinitionFile->getDefinition(‘Piwik\Applicati…’) 3 /wp-content/plugins/matomo/app/vendor/prefixed/php-di/php-di/src/Container.php(129): Matomo\Dependencies\DI\Definition\Source\Sou in /wp-content/plugins/MarketingCampaignsReporting/config/config.php on line 8

    Hi @zzanna, sorry about this. We’re working on a fix, but if you delete the MarketingCampaignsReporting plugin, it should load again. You can then re-install the MarketingCampaignsReporting plugin.

    @jpnl this should be fixed in version 5.0.3. Note: after updating Matomo for WordPress, you will still need to update any other Matomo plugins you are using, as they will need to be updated to the latest version to be used with Matomo 5.
